Pelco协议在单片机云台控制程序中的应用

版权申诉
0 下载量 151 浏览量 更新于2024-10-03 收藏 3KB RAR 举报
资源摘要信息:"pelco协议在单片机控制云台的应用" pelco协议是一种广泛应用于安防监控领域的通信协议,主要用于控制云台和摄像头的运动。这种协议的特点是简洁高效,能够满足大多数监控场景的需求。pelco协议可以用于各种类型的单片机,如常用的51单片机、AVR单片机、PIC单片机等。 在单片机控制云台的程序中,pelco协议的应用主要体现在以下几个方面: 1. 云台运动控制:通过pelco协议,我们可以控制云台的上下左右运动,以及焦距的调整等。这些功能的实现,主要是通过发送特定的pelco指令来完成的。 2. 摄像头参数设置:pelco协议还可以用于设置摄像头的各种参数,如亮度、对比度、饱和度等。这些参数的设置,同样需要发送特定的pelco指令。 3. 设备状态查询:pelco协议还支持查询设备的状态,如云台的当前位置、摄像头的参数设置等。这些信息的获取,也是通过发送特定的pelco指令来实现的。 在实现pelco协议的过程中,我们通常需要编写一个pelco协议的实现库,这个库包含了发送和解析pelco指令的所有功能。然后,我们可以在单片机的主程序中,通过调用这个库的接口,实现对云台和摄像头的控制。 pelco协议的实现,需要对单片机的串口通信有深入的理解。我们需要使用单片机的串口发送和接收数据,并且对数据进行适当的处理,以实现pelco协议的各种功能。 总的来说,pelco协议在单片机控制云台的应用中,扮演了非常重要的角色。通过pelco协议,我们可以实现对云台和摄像头的各种控制,满足各种监控场景的需求。